The Grain Monitoring Control System Market is gaining attention as agricultural businesses increasingly seek technology-based methods to improve grain storage, reduce losses, and maintain product quality. Grain can remain in storage for extended periods, making continuous observation of environmental conditions essential. Digital monitoring technologies are helping storage operators move from periodic manual inspections toward more connected and proactive management systems that can provide real-time information.

A growing opportunity is emerging around automated grain condition monitoring, which combines sensors and digital controls to provide continuous visibility into storage environments. Automated monitoring can track important parameters and deliver alerts when readings move beyond preferred ranges. This can help operators identify potential problems earlier and determine when ventilation, cooling, drying, or other interventions may be appropriate.

Modern grain storage facilities increasingly depend on sensor networks to monitor conditions throughout silos and warehouses. Sensors can be positioned at different depths or locations to capture variations that may otherwise remain unnoticed. Continuous data collection can provide a more detailed picture of grain conditions compared with occasional physical inspections. This approach can be particularly useful for large storage operations where monitoring multiple locations manually can be time-consuming.

Artificial intelligence and data analytics are expected to create further opportunities. Historical sensor information can be analyzed to identify patterns associated with changing grain conditions. Predictive technologies may eventually help operators anticipate potential problems before they become significant. Such capabilities can improve decision-making and support more efficient use of energy and storage equipment. AI-based systems can also help prioritize alerts by distinguishing between normal fluctuations and conditions that require immediate attention.

Energy efficiency is another area influencing system development. Grain ventilation and cooling equipment can consume significant amounts of energy, making efficient operation important for storage businesses. Automated controls can help activate equipment according to actual storage conditions rather than relying solely on fixed operating schedules. This can support more targeted energy use while maintaining appropriate environmental conditions for stored grain.

Digital connectivity is also improving accessibility. Cloud-connected monitoring platforms can allow operators to view grain conditions through computers, tablets, or mobile devices. Remote alerts can notify managers when unusual temperature or moisture readings are detected, allowing them to respond without being physically present at the storage facility. For large agricultural enterprises and grain-handling companies, centralized monitoring can simplify management across multiple locations.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What factors are driving smart grain monitoring?
The need to protect grain quality, reduce post-harvest losses, improve operational efficiency, and obtain real-time storage information is encouraging adoption.

2. Can grain monitoring systems be operated remotely?
Yes. Connected systems can transmit sensor information to digital platforms, allowing authorized operators to review conditions and receive alerts remotely.

3. What role can artificial intelligence play in grain monitoring?
AI can analyze historical and real-time data, identify patterns, support predictive maintenance, prioritize alerts, and help operators make more informed storage decisions.
